How long does an IV therapy session at Seattle IV Pro take?
Most IV therapy sessions at Seattle IV Pro take 30–60 minutes. Standard hydration and vitamin drips run 30–45 minutes; NAD+ infusions can take 2–4 hours depending on dose. Plan to arrive 10–15 minutes early for a brief intake on your first visit.
Is IV therapy at Seattle IV Pro safe?
IV therapy at Seattle IV Pro is administered by licensed medical staff using sterile, single-use equipment. Most wellness IV drips operate under standing physician orders in Washington, and prescription-grade infusions (NAD+, ketamine, high-dose vitamin C) require a brief consultation. Side effects are typically minor — bruising at the injection site or a cool sensation during the drip.
